MOLE POBLANO 4 cups chicken broth 6 mulato chiles (may substitue ancho) 4 pasilla negro chiles (may substitute 1 teaspoon ground red chili powder) 2 ancho chiles 3/4 pound (4 or 5) Roma tomatoes, cored (do not chop) 1/4 pound (3 or 4) small tomatilloes, husked (do not chop) 2 (1/4-inch thick) slices white onion 2 garlic cloves, peeled (do not chop) 1 (6- to 7-inch) corn tortilla, quartered 1 slice (1 ounce) French bread 2 tablespoons raisins 1 cinnamon stick 1/4 cup salted dry-roasted peanuts (if only unsalted are available, sprinkle with dash salt) 1/4 cup slivered almonds 2 tablespoons hulled raw green pumpkin seeds 1/2 teaspoon comino seeds 4 whole cloves 1/4 teaspoon whole allspice 2 teaspoons sugar 2 teaspoons salt 2 ounces Mexcan chocolate (Ibarra recommended) Pour the broth and 2 cups water into large pot. Bring to boil, reduce heat to low, and cover. Rinse the chiles; cut open; and remove seeds, stems, and veins. Toast them lightly in a large dry skillet for several seconds a side, taking care not to burn them. Immediately put them into the pot with the broth. Pour 1 tablespoon vegetable oil into the skillet. Add the tomatoes and tomatilloes and cook 5-6 minutes or until they begin to brown. Add to the broth. Cook the onion and garlic in the skillet 4-5 minutes or until they begin to brown and add to broth. Add raisins and cinnamon stick to broth. Stir broth to mix and cook, uncovered, over low heat about 20 minutes or until chiles and vegetables are soft. Remove pot from heat and cool. Put roasted peanuts in a bowl. In a medium dry skillet, toast almonds 2-3 minutes or until they are lightly browned. Add to peanuts. In the same skillet, toast the pumpkin seeds a few seconds until they start to pop around the pan; then add to peanuts. Toast the comino seeds 2-3 seconds and add to peanuts. Cool the nut mixture. Add cloves, allspice, sugar, and salt. Pour nut mixture into blender and grind as finely as possible. Pour back into bowl and set aside. Remove the cinnamon stick from the broth and discard. Pour the broth and vegetable mixture into the blender in batches and purée as smoothly as possible. As the batches of mole come out of the blender, pour them into a large bowl. When all the mole has been blended, wipe the pot clean. Heat two tablespoons vegetable oil in the pot. Slowly pour in the mole and bring to boil, stirring, and cook 3-4 minutes. Reduce heat to low and simmer, partially covered, 30 minutes, stirring frequently. Add the chocolate and stir well till chocolate melts. If mole is too thick, add more chicken broth. Simmer, partially covered, 15 minutes. Adjust seasoning. Mole is ready to serve, but it is better if left to sit in refrigerator overnight and reheated the next day.
